6-3、Python 数据类型-列表列表列表介绍列表是Python中最基本也是最常用的数据结构之一。列表中的每个元素都被分配一个数字作为索引,用来表示该元素在列表内所排在的位置。
函数接口定义: int Length( List L ); 其中List结构定义如下: typedef struct LNode *PtrToLNode; struct LNode { ElementType Data; PtrToLNode Next; }; typedef PtrToLNode List; L是给定单链表,函数Length要返回链式表的长度。 裁判测试程序样例: #include <stdio.h> #include <stdlib.h> typedef int El
DoesNotExist异常的基类;对ObjectDoesNotExist的try/except会为所有模型捕获到所有DoesNotExist 异常。
本系列是《玩转机器学习教程》一个整理的视频笔记。本小节主要介绍在线性回归中使用梯度下降法。
Hiphop是Facebook开发一款PHP二进制化的一个工具,最开始是由php转为C++,但是后来发现编译为c++的话,许多的时间会花费在编译代码上面,调试不方便,对于代码来说也不是即见即所得。 词法分析主要是进行划分词法元素单元(token),词法单元格式:<token-name,attribute-value> 一般词法分析阶段都是通过正则分析来进行划分词法单元 一般词法分析都使用lex工具进行分析 3 移进 2 E.+2/3+4*6-3 规约a 3 E+.2/3+4*6-3 移进 4 E+2./3+4*6-3 移进 5 E+E./3+4*6-3 规约a 6 E+E/.3+4*6-3 移进 7 E+E/3.+4*6-3 移进 8 E+E/ E.+4*6-3 规约a 9 E+E/E+.4*6-3 移进 10 E+E/E+4.*6-3 移进 11 E+E/E+E.*6-3
该模块的测试用例分析表如下表6-3所示:表 6-3 商品测试用例分析表测试主题测试步骤预期结果实际结果品牌管理(1)点击品牌管理,对于商品品牌进行增删改查等操作对于品牌的相关信息进行增删改查均可正常执行符合预期结果商品类型管理 (2)以及对于商品上下架商品的增改查以及上下架均能成功执行符合预期结果秒杀商品管理(1)点击秒杀商品管理,对于秒杀商品的增删改查等操作对于秒杀商品的增删改查均能正常执行符合预期结果修改商品界面如下图6- 3所示:图 6-3 修改商品界面1.1.4 广告管理相关功能测试广告管理,可以对于广告进行增删改查等功能,以及修改广告的状态,该模块的测试用例分析表如下表6-4所示:表 6-4 广告管理测试用例分析表测试主题测试步骤预期结果实际结果广告管理
例如有数据集1, 2, 3, 6, 3,其均值为3,那么中心化之后的数据集为1-3,2-3,3-3,6-3,3-3,即:-2,-1,0,3,0 2.数据的标准化 所谓数据的标准化是指中心化之后的数据在除以数据集的标准差 例如有数据集1, 2, 3, 6, 3,其均值为3,其标准差为1.87,那么标准化之后的数据集为(1-3)/1.87,(2-3)/1.87,(3-3)/1.87,(6-3)/1.87,(3-3)/1.87
例如有数据集1, 2, 3, 6, 3,其均值为3,那么中心化之后的数据集为1-3,2-3,3-3,6-3,3-3,即:-2,-1,0,3,0 2.数据的标准化 所谓数据的标准化是指中心化之后的数据在除以数据集的标准差 例如有数据集1, 2, 3, 6, 3,其均值为3,其标准差为1.87,那么标准化之后的数据集为(1-3)/1.87,(2-3)/1.87,(3-3)/1.87,(6-3)/1.87,(3-3)/1.87
随后,在第 4 天(股票价格 = 3)的时候买入,在第 5 天(股票价格 = 6)的时候卖出, 这笔交易所能获得利润 = 6-3 = 3 。 我们还是来看例子,依据“低买高卖”的原则,我们可以得到两种结果: (1) profit1 = (5-1) + (6-3) = 7 (2) profit2 = (6-1) = 5 第一种结果为相邻比大小并相减并连续求和
项目github地址:https://github.com/liangzhicheng120/nlp 一、简介 本工具是由复旦NLP中的时间分析功能修改而来,做了一些细节和功能的优化,经SpringBoot 封装成web工具。 DateUtil.formatDateDefault(unit[0].getTime()) + "-" + unit[0].getIsAllDayTime()); normalizer.parse("6- 3 春游");// 严格时间格式的识别 unit = normalizer.getTimeUnit(); System.out.println("6-3 春游"); false 周一开会 2018-03-19 00:00:00-true 下下周一开会 2018-03-26 00:00:00-true 6:30 起床 2018-03-13 06:30:00-false 6-
二.实验内容: 运行调试第5章编程示例5-3,5-4,5-5扑克发牌程序;完成练习题5.3.1,5.4.1, 5.5.1和7.5.2; 运行调试第6章编程示例6-3数组排序器;完成以下练习: Generate a random integer from 0 to N-1. // int rand_0toN1(int n) { return rand() % n; } 2.第6章编程示例6-
有丰富的配套材料,如所需使用的工具、IDA Pro插件的源代码。 受众广泛,不仅面向计算机恶意软件分析师,嵌入式系统开发人员和云安全专家也可从本书受益。 这个站点还给出了Bootkit分析所需要使用的工具,例如我们在最初研究中所使用的IDA Pro插件的源代码。 插图展示 图 2-12 Festi 垃圾邮件插件工作流程图 图 6-3 启用 VSM 和 Device Guard 的引导过程
Windows系统,HBuilderX 3.6.20以下版本,无法像MacOSX那样对标准基座进行签名,开发者就可以使用三方工具(如爱思助手)对标准基座签名。 需准备的工具: 1、HBuilder 3.6.9+ 2、爱思助手,并且通过数据线连接自己的手机 步骤:(仅适用于 windows) 1、如果还没有下载基座的,首先下载基座,下载好后,在HBuilder 选中 工具箱 -- IPA签名 选择添加 IPA文件 ,去找到刚才第一步的那个 ipa文件。 iPhone_base_signed.ipa ,并且将这个文件拷贝到 HBuilderX安装目录\plugins\launcher\base 目录下面 5、上述操作完成后,打开HBuilderX,选择要运行的项目,点击工具栏运行图标 6-2、工具箱 ---- 虚拟定位 6-3、随便输入一个经纬度,点击 修改 ,然后就会提示 需要手动打开手机上的 “开发者模式” 6-4、在手机上,设置---隐私与安全性 里面,就能看到有”开发者选项
: IOI2019官网 28枚金牌 中文版真题 1-1 1-2 1-3 2-1 2-2 2-3 3-1 3-2 3-3 4-1 4-2 4-3 4-4 5-1 5-2 5-3 5-4 6-1 6-2 6-
R=Q()*W; P=3,j<H;) J[O++]=[ x+=T(R)*P+Q()*6- 3,y+=Q()*U-8, z+=T(R-11)*P+Q()*6-3, j/H*20+((j+=U)>H&Q()>.8?
代码清单6-1为使用Scikitlearn的DecisionTreeRegressor工具包针对红酒口感数据构建二元决策树的代码。图6-1为代码清单6-1生成的决策树。 此处理过程的结果如图6-3所示。图6-3为深度为1的决策树的框图。深度为1的树又叫作桩(stumps)。在根节点的决策就是将属性值与−0.075比较。 图片 15{61%} 图6-3 一个简单问题的解:深度为1的决策树的框图 分割点的选择如何影响预测效果 审视决策树的另一个方法就是将预测值与真实的标签值进行对比。 图6-10 1 000个数据点时,测试数据均方误差与决策树深度关系 可以修改代码清单6-3中的变量nPoints为1000,然后运行代码。 本节了提供二元决策树的背景知识,二元决策树本身就是一个很好的预测工具,值得深入研究。但是这里提出的目的是将其作为集成方法的背景。集成方法包含了大量的二元决策树。
Then buy on day 4 (price = 3) and sell on day 5 (price = 6), profit = 6-3 = 3. 随后,在第 4 天(股票价格 = 3)的时候买入,在第 5 天(股票价格 = 6)的时候卖出, 这笔交易所能获得利润 = 6-3 = 3 。
+x*8,U+y*8),lineTo(U+x*U,U+y*U),stroke();for(y=H=k+E(k++)*25,R=Q()*W;P=3,j<H;)J[O++]=[x+=T(R)*P+Q()*6- 3,y+=Q()*U-8,z+=T(R-11)*P+Q()*6-3,j/H*20+((j+=U)>H&Q()>.8?
(如果有6个元素,要进行6-1轮比较,第一轮比较6-1次,第三轮比较6-3次)。 比如: 对[13, 14, 520, 85, 1, 20]做选择排序; 选择的索引是0,也就是从第一个元素开始: 在JDK中提供了一个数组的工具类(java.util.Arrays),封装了对数组的算法操作
gotool ======= gotool是一个小而全的Golang工具集,主要是将日常开发中常用的到方法进行提炼集成,避免重复造轮子,提高工作效率,每一个方法都是作者经过工作经验,和从以往的项目中提炼出来的 2021-7-9更新内容详细使用请看文档 添加文件IO操作工具FileUtils 添加验证码生成工具CaptchaUtils 添加文件目录压缩和解压缩工具ZipUtis 字符串数组工具StrArrayUtils github.com/druidcaesa/gotool 引入 import "github.com/druidcaesa/gotool" StrUtils ======= golang一个string常用工具集 ,基本涵盖了开发中经常用到的工具,目前正在不端的完善中 1、gotool.StrUtils.ReplacePlaceholder 占位符替换 func TestStringReplacePlaceholder } //out == = RUN TestHasStr true false --- PASS: TestHasStr (0.00s) PASS StrArrayUtils string数组操作工具